San Sebastian is located 21km (31mi) from Irun (on the Spanish-French border), 100km (62mi) east of Bilbao and 483km (300mi) north of Madrid.
Within Europe, the most convenient route to San Sebastian is by air to either Bilbao Airport (BIO) or (the smaller) Biarritz Airport (BIQ), followed by bus or taxi to San Sebastian.
Bilbao Airport (BIO) is located 104km (64mi) west of San Sebastián, about 1 hour 20 minutes by bus, or less by taxi.
Biarritz Airport (BIQ) is located 47km (29mi) northeast of San Sebastian, about 45 min by bus and 30 minutes by taxi.
From some international destinations the most convenient route to San Sebastian is by air to Madrid–Barajas Airport (MAD), followed by a connecting flight to San Sebastian Airport (AGP).
San Sebastian Airport receives daily flights from Madrid and Barcelona, and is located in the nearby harbour town of Hondarribia. Taxis are available at the airport terminal, and a frequent bus service operates to and from the center of San Sebastian.
By train, San Sebastian/Donostia is 5 hours 23 minutes from Madrid-Chamartin, and 5 hours 40 minutes from Barcelona-Sants, with connections to and from Bilbao and Irun.
By bus, San Sebastian is 6 hours from Madrid and 7 hours from Barcelona.

San Sebastian Airport (EAS) is located in the nearby harbour town of Hondarribia. A frequent bus service runs to San Sebastian. Taxis are also available.
Bilbao Airport (BIO) is located 9km (5.6mi) north of Bilbao. A frequent bus service (BizkaiBus) connects the airport with the city centre. There's also an hourly bus service to Donostia-San Sebastián.
Journey time between Bilbao and San Sebastion is 1 hour 20 minutes. Taxis are also available.
Biarritz Pays Basque Airport (BIQ), also known as Biarritz Airport or Biarritz-Parme Airport, is an airport serving Biarritz, France.
It is located 5 km (3.1 mi) southeast of Biarritz, near Bayonne and Anglet, and is 45 minutes by bus or taxi from San Sebastian.

The best way to explore San Sebastian is on foot. Hire cars, taxis, buses and trains are all available to explore the surrounding countryside and nearby towns.
